President Nyusi has received a message from his Kenyan counterpart, Uhuru Kenyatta, congratulating him on his re-election in the general elections and on Frelimo victories in the provincial assembly elections of 15 October 2019, Noticias reported on Wednesday (November 6).
In a letter signed on 28 October, making him one of the first African heads of state to congratulate his Mozambican counterpart, President Kenyatta says he has received the news of President Nyusi’s victory in the recent general elections with great joy.
“In my own name, from the Government and people of Kenya, I extend warm congratulations to you and through you to the people of the great Republic of Mozambique,” President Kenyatta’s message reads.
According to President Kenyatta, the victory is a clear testimony to the confidence that the people of the Republic of Mozambique have in President Nyusi’s skilful leadership in continuing to lead the nation along the path of socio-economic transformation and prosperity, and clear evidence of the deepening level of democracy in the country.
“I am convinced that your second term will provide us with the opportunity to continue to nurture and raise the excellent relations between our two countries to strategic levels for the mutual benefit of our citizens. In this sense, my commitment and determination remain as loyal as ever, ” the Kenyan statesman emphasises, adding that he has no doubt that both heads of state will continue to implement the decisions taken at the various high-level meetings and will further create renewed momentum towards accomplishing the aspirations of the peoples of the two nations.
Filipe Nyusi also received a message of congratulations from the President of ExxonMobil Oil & Gas Company, Liam Mallon, on his re-election and provincial assembly wins.
A press release seen by Noticias Online indicates that Mallon, on behalf of ExxonMobil, congratulates President Nyusi on his re-election and expresses best wishes for a successful second term.
ExxonMobil, Mallon writes, hopes to continue to strengthen its highly valued partnership, working to honour its commitments to the Mozambican people.
“We have made significant progress in the Rovuma LNG project in a short period of time and take this opportunity to express our appreciation for your leadership, which led to the success of the Project Energy, Procurement and Construction (APC) award ceremony Rovuma LNG for the JGC-Flour-Technic FMC consortium on October 8th,” the ExxonMobil message reads.
The Mozambican head of state also received a message from the Secretary General of the Church of the Twelve Apostles of Christ in Mozambique, Julio Francisco Machava, congratulating President Nyusi and the Frelimo party on their victory in the recent elections in his personal name and in the name of the religious community which he represents.
“We long for the bonds of friendship that have characterised our relationship to be perpetuated and, as written in the Holy Bible, in the Letter of St Paul to the Romans, chapter 13, verse 1, to continue wisely to lead the country successfully and in prosperity, which we desire in this mandate.”
